Persimmon Homes has said the number of properties it built in 2019 will be 4% down on the previous year, as the company shifts its focus to improving the quality of its homes. Dave will be paid his basic salary and benefits until 31 December 2020, recognising both his contractual notice period and his original agreement to remain as Group Chief Executive until the end of 2020, which was the anticipated start date of Dean Finch, the new Group Chief Executive. Persimmon announces dividends of 40p (£127.5m) and 70p (£223.2m) per share paid on 14 September and 14 December 2020 respectively The Persimmon Directors propose to return 125 pence of surplus capital to shareholders for each ordinary share held on the register on 12 March 2021 with payment made on 26 March 2021 as an interim dividend in respect of the financial year ended 31 December 2020. The review warned: “In a changing regulatory environment, Persimmon cannot afford the stigma of a corporate culture which results in poor workmanship and a potentially unsafe product.” There will have to be a change “in the culture of the business” for it to become a builder of quality homes, it suggested.
